Genome Analysis Provides Insights into the Osmoadaptation Mechanisms of Halomonas titanicae

Abstract: Here, we report the osmoadaptation strategies adopted by the halotolerant species Halomonas titanicae BH1(T) inferred from genome sequence analysis. BH strain was isolated in 2010 from a rusticated sample collected in 1991 from the wreck of the Titanic, genome deposited in the database under the accession number (CP059082.1). It showed a high salt tolerance ranging from 0.5 to 25% NaCl (w/v) (optimal growth at 10% NaCl) with no growth in the absence of NaCl. The phylogenomic analysis showed that the BH1 strain… Show more
